What Factors Influence Weather Notification Frequency?
Weather notification frequency is primarily driven by the nature of impending threats. As the National Weather Service states, message frequency is directly linked to specific imminent threats to life or property. For instance, during severe weather events, updates may be more frequent, ensuring that recipients receive timely information that can help safeguard their safety.
How to Effectively Deliver Weather Alerts?
Delivering weather alerts across multiple channels is vital for effectiveness. Alerts can be disseminated through numerous platforms, including NOAA Weather Radio and the Emergency Alert System, ensuring broader reach. Utilizing diverse formats—such as text messages, app notifications, and radio broadcasts—can further enhance the chances that critical alerts are received promptly. It’s essential that alerts are delivered in a manner that allows users to act quickly and decisively.
The Importance of Message Fidelity
When it comes to weather alerts, maintaining message fidelity is critical. Any wording added to the original alert should be consistent with its intent, avoiding changes that might lead to misunderstandings. This ensures that the urgency of the situation is communicated without dilution, which is particularly important in emergency circumstances where clarity can save lives. Proper training for individuals managing alerts can reinforce this principle.
Infrastructure Considerations for Timely Alerts
Robust infrastructure is key to timely delivery of weather warnings. It's crucial for organizations involved in disseminating alerts—like the National Weather Service—to possess adequate computing and communication capabilities. This ensures that they can produce warnings swiftly, minimizing latency and maximizing the alert's actionable impact on the community.
